What Is a Base Station Voltage Stabilizer?

A base station voltage stabilizer is a purpose-built device that maintains constant output voltage for telecom base station equipment. Unlike generic stabilizers, it is engineered to handle rapid load changes and harsh outdoor conditions common for 5G and 6G deployments, preventing equipment damage and unplanned outages.

Q: Why do modern 5G/6G base stations need dedicated voltage stabilization?

In practice, we’ve seen that modern base station transceivers require extremely stable voltage to maintain consistent signal output; even a 5% voltage swing can cause dropped calls or full equipment shutdown. The Global Telecom Infrastructure Association 2026 data confirms voltage fluctuations cause 27% of all unplanned base station outages worldwide. For rural off-grid sites, this risk is twice as high as urban locations, making dedicated stabilizers non-negotiable.

How to Select the Right Base Station Voltage Stabilizer (2026 Step-by-Step)

The right stabilizer matches your site’s power load, voltage fluctuation range, and environmental conditions. Follow this field-tested process to select the correct model:

  1. Calculate your base station’s total continuous maximum power load, including all transceivers, signal processing units, and auxiliary equipment
  2. Complete a 7-day site survey to measure the full range of input voltage fluctuations at your deployment location
  3. Select a stabilizer with a power rating 20-25% higher than your calculated maximum load to account for future network expansions
  4. Choose an IP rating that fits your site: IP54 for outdoor sites, IP20 for indoor base station hubs
  5. Confirm the product meets all regional telecom safety and electromagnetic compatibility standards

Common Misconceptions About Base Station Voltage Stabilizers

Many network operators hold incorrect assumptions that lead to under-protection or overspending on voltage regulation. We clear up the most common myths below.

Q: Do I need a stabilizer if my base station already has a UPS?

UPS systems and voltage stabilizers serve entirely different core functions. A UPS only provides backup power during a full outage, and it does not correct constant small voltage fluctuations that damage equipment over time. In practice, we recommend pairing a UPS with a dedicated voltage stabilizer for full base station protection, per global industry best practices.

Q: Are stabilizers only necessary for off-grid base stations?

While off-grid sites do have higher fluctuation risk, even grid-connected urban sites can experience dangerous voltage spikes from grid switching or nearby lightning strikes. 2026 industry data shows 18% of voltage-related outages occur in grid-connected urban base stations, so stabilization is recommended for all deployments.

Q: How long does a base station voltage stabilizer last?

A: High-quality industrial-grade base station voltage stabilizers have a typical lifespan of 15-20 years with standard biannual maintenance. Pingalax Power’s models come with a 10-year warranty to cover manufacturing defects and performance issues.

Q: What input voltage range is standard for these stabilizers?

A: Most 5G/6G base stations require stabilizers that handle input ranges from 90V to 300V AC, matching most global grid standards. Custom voltage ranges are available for off-grid or specialized deployment sites.
